I have exercise enduced asthma, what are some ways that I can lose weight?
I'm not going to say my weight or any of that junk, but I need to lose weight and it's really hard to exercise. When I run or over exert myself, I can't catch my breath, as I'm gasping I wheeze, I get stiff, and it feels like all of my insides are being squeezed to the point it hurts. And my puffer really doesn't help. I need some suggestions on some good ways to lose the fat without passing out and/or having an asthma attack. Got any?Answers: I agree with freshbliss, that you should tell your doctor that your inhaler doesn't work for you. I had an inhaler that didn't do anything for me. I switched to a new one and it works pretty well, I still have trouble running but I can do almost everything else now.
For workouts, you need to try to do less cardio and more weight training and toning. Cardio is important because it keeps your heart healthy, but until you get a better inhaler, try things like yoga and pilates. They are both very good calorie burners, but shouldn't be hard on your lungs. Weight training is good too, because more muscle mass means higher metabolism.
If your inhaler is not working, speak to your doctor. There is big push among doctors very recently to make sure that they are treating asthma correctly. - In large part because they have found that there are so many people with uncontrolled asthma.
I would suggest that you speak to your doctor about better controlling your condition - because its really difficult to lose weight without excercise - not impossible, but much harder.

Some of it depends on your current weight and age or recent dieting experience. If you have suddenly lost a lot of pounds, as with weight reduction surgery, it can be very difficult if not impossible to lose the flabby tummy and thighs. Also if you are older when you have such a weight loss, it is pretty hard since the normal elasticity of your skin is lost after a certain age.
So if you don't fall into those categories, you can exercise with abdominal crunches (AKA sit-ups) and leg raises while lying on your side. Better yet would be resistence exercises for your inner thighs like using those Thera Bands that offer the resistence.

Do you believe it’s better to eat full-fat regular pudding, or any “reduced” pudding?
Answers: depends if you need to watch your weight or not. No fat no sugar added pudding is great for people who want to eat less calories, but if that isn't a concern for you, the regular stuff tastes better. Some people also dislike sugar alternatives, sometimes in 'reduced' pudding.
